From 0cc5b022f817eeaa81735ae58717b5dabae92941 Mon Sep 17 00:00:00 2001 From: Szabolcs Nagy Date: Mon, 23 Oct 2017 12:15:40 +0100 Subject: Mark lazy tlsdesc helper functions unused to avoid warnings These static functions are not needed if a target does not do lazy tlsdesc initialization. * elf/tlsdeschtab.h (_dl_tls_resolve_early_return_p): Mark unused. (_dl_tlsdesc_wake_up_held_fixups): Likewise. --- elf/tlsdeschtab.h | 2 ++ 1 file changed, 2 insertions(+) (limited to 'elf') diff --git a/elf/tlsdeschtab.h b/elf/tlsdeschtab.h index ad3001d..8796318 100644 --- a/elf/tlsdeschtab.h +++ b/elf/tlsdeschtab.h @@ -137,6 +137,7 @@ _dl_make_tlsdesc_dynamic (struct link_map *map, size_t ti_offset) avoid introducing such dependencies. */ static int +__attribute__ ((unused)) _dl_tlsdesc_resolve_early_return_p (struct tlsdesc volatile *td, void *caller) { if (caller != atomic_load_relaxed (&td->entry)) @@ -155,6 +156,7 @@ _dl_tlsdesc_resolve_early_return_p (struct tlsdesc volatile *td, void *caller) } static void +__attribute__ ((unused)) _dl_tlsdesc_wake_up_held_fixups (void) { __rtld_lock_unlock_recursive (GL(dl_load_lock)); -- cgit v1.1